Hunters International RaaS Group Closes Its Doors

Recently, the cybersecurity landscape was shaken by the news of Hunters International Ransomware-as-a-Service (RaaS) group shutting down its operations. This development marked a significant shift in the ongoing battle against cyber threats. The closure announcement follows closely on the heels of security researchers uncovering the group’s plan to rebrand itself as World Leaks, focusing on data theft activities instead.

The decision to cease activities by Hunters International raises questions about the factors leading to such a drastic move in the cybercrime ecosystem. It underscores the dynamic nature of cyber threats and the constant evolution that threat actors undergo to evade detection and continue their malicious activities.

The transition from ransomware to data theft signifies a strategic pivot in the group’s tactics, emphasizing the lucrative nature of stolen data in the cyber underground economy. This shift aligns with the broader trend observed in recent years, where threat actors are increasingly focusing on exfiltrating sensitive information for financial gain or other malicious purposes.
